Given : A recent Harris Poll survey of 1010 U.S. adults selected at random showed that 627 consider the occupation of firefighter to have very great prestige.
i.e. The sample size of U.S. adults : n= 1010
The number of U.S. adults consider the occupation of firefighter to have very great prestige : x= 627
Now , the probability that a U.S adult selected at random thinks the occupation of firefighters has very great prestige will be :
[ To the nearest hundredth]
Hence, the estimated probability that a U.S adult selected at random thinks the occupation of firefighters has very great prestige = 0.62
